With your materials all set and damages analysis full, it's time to prepare the level roof for repair service by cleaning and keying the area around the damages. This step is vital in guaranteeing a solid bond between the old roofing and the brand-new fixing product. To prepare the location, you'll need to make use of a disc sander to clean up down the sides of the repair zone and remove noticeable damage product.
Sand an area of 2-3 inches in area around the damage to key the zone, yet stay clear of sanding down past the fibreglass under-layer. Prepare the area for bonding by eliminating any type of obstructions. Validate the surface is clean, dry, and without pollutants prior to using the fixing mix. Cleaning the repair work area entails two important steps: First, use a disc sander to eliminate interfering damage product and smooth out the sides of the repair work zone.
You'll want to clean a location of regarding 2-3 inches in circumference around the damages to key the area. Next, order some Acetone and clean the location to eliminate any blockages.
By doing so, you'll be developing a strong foundation for the repair. Since the repair work location is clean and devoid of debris, it's time to blend the fixing mixture that will bond with the existing roof. This mix is important to a successful repair, as it will load in the broken location and give a strong, water tight seal.
Stir the blend completely up until it's smooth and consistent. If you're using a fiberglass mat or cut hair, reduced it to size and include it to the combination, ensuring it's completely saturated. Since your repair service blend is prepared, you're one step better to a successful roof covering repair. Applying the newly blended repair mixture to the broken area, you'll intend to load it in completely, making certain to press it strongly into the edges and corners to eliminate any type of air pockets.
Make sure to fill up the location a little over the bordering surface, as the mix will shrink slightly as it dries out. Make use of a degree or straightedge to verify the loaded location is even and smooth. If needed, utilize a damp cloth to eliminate any kind of excess mixture that has actually ejected past the broken location.
This final step is important to ensure a long lasting and resilient repair service. Prior to using the topcoat, see to it the surface area is clean, dry, and without dust or debris. Mix the overcoat according to the manufacturer's instructions and use it equally making use of a roller or brush. Operate in small areas to keep also insurance coverage and stay clear of merging.
Operate in a well-ventilated location to avoid breathing in fumes. Avoid applying the overcoat in straight sunlight or throughout severe climate problems. Make use of a clean, lint-free cloth to remove any excess topcoat from surrounding locations. Inspect the completed surface area for any kind of blemishes or locations that may need added coats. It seemed like this was a roof covering that can easily leakage so I decided to "beef up" the very long roofing joints. Sikaflex was the wrong choice because this sealant is not "self leveling" it retains its form and does not squash out.
I must have removed it, yet I put Eternabond tape over all the Sikaflex. Sikaflex Hump When I checked the roofing system the list below year, I discovered that the Eternabond tape had "tented up" over the Sikaflex caulk. It was likewise apparent that the tape was not adhering to the caulk.
Even in areas where the tape has actually divided from the caulk, the Eternabond greatly resisted elimination. Keep in mind that when Eternabond is removed with a heat weapon, a lot of the tape's adhesive (butyl rubber, I believe) will certainly stay on the roofing system.
Eternabond Tape/Adhesive Tests Second, after getting rid of all the tape, I removed much of the initial painted sealer from around the whole fiberglass sheet on the roof covering (Rv Repair Shop Near Me Montclair). I did this since I observed some areas of the roof had actually bulged up showing feasible water damages. This became the case
Prior to picking an additional roofing system sealer, I ran some tests to see how well Eternabond tape stuck to several kinds of adhesives and sealers. Simply say no to silicone. Dicor is the one to beat.
Dicor additionally makes a non-self-leveling version. Great if you're laying a subfloor, yet would not advise this for a RV where there is motion. This is one more home-construction kind adhesive. This was a surprise. When I tried managing the Eternabond, the White Lightning came with the Eternabond. The White Lightning had the least surface area attachment of all the items I examined.
By itself, Sikaflex is a fantastic sealant, however Eternabond does not stick to it. It takes at the very least a week to cure. Here are my fiberglass roof fixing images.
